Mboko Advances to Adelaide Quarters; Cristian Defeats Kasatkina

The Adelaide quarterfinals are heating up, highlighted by two distinct matches featuring Madison Keys and Jaqueline Cristian, both of whom claim hard-fought victories to advance.

In an impressive second-round performance, Madison Keys overcame Tereza Valentova with a score of 6-4, 6-1. This victory took place over 1 hour and 24 minutes during the ongoing Adelaide tournament. With this win, Keys reached the quarterfinals for the second consecutive year.

Despite facing challenges, including seven double faults, Keys showcased resilience. She saved five break points to take the opening set, which lasted 49 minutes. In the second set, Keys took control early by breaking Valentova’s serve, establishing a 2-0 lead. She closed out the match by winning four of the last five games.

Keys Reflects on the Challenge

“It kind of sucks,” Keys joked in her post-match interview. She acknowledged the enthusiasm and energy of younger players, stating, “They’re just so good. You have to expect them to play some great tennis.”

Looking ahead, Keys will face rising star Victoria Mboko in the quarterfinals. This match marks a first encounter at the WTA Tour level. Keys expressed excitement, recognizing Mboko’s talent and her impressive match streak.

Cristian Defeats Kasatkina

Meanwhile, Jaqueline Cristian secured her place in the quarterfinals by defeating Daria Kasatkina with a decisive 6-4, 6-0 victory. This marks Cristian’s first win over Kasatkina, who has notably struggled in recent matches.

Both players faced a tumultuous first set, characterized by numerous breaks of serve. Cristian managed to convert eight out of 18 break points during the match. In contrast, Kasatkina struggled significantly, committing nine double faults throughout the match.

Looking Forward

With her victory, Cristian now prepares to face Kim Birrell, who advanced after Marketa Vondrousova withdrew due to injury. Notably, Cristian and Birrell have previously competed against each other, with Cristian achieving a commanding win in their last encounter.
